BE WARY OF HOW MUCH DIRT IS TRACKED INTO THE OFFICE
Like spider silk, the fibers
within the carpet are very thin and can easily cling to anything that comes
within their grasp. Dirt captured between the lining of your shoes or boots can
easily be dispelled and strewn about your carpet as you walk. A small fraction
of dirt never hurt anything, however, over time; the dirt that becomes lodged
within the fibers can be difficult to remove if nothing is taken care of.
One way that you can be mindful
of the dirt that your coworkers or yourself track into the business is by
placing welcome mats throughout the entrances and exits of the building. By doing so, any dirt pebbles or grit has a
more likely chance to be dislodged from one’s boots and shoes.
VACUUM OFTEN
This seems like such a trivial
task, however maintaining a constant schedule for vacuuming one’s carpet will
keep outdoor pests such as rocks and dust bunnies out of the fibers and make a
more enjoyable work environment. Make
sure that when you do vacuum, move the vacuum slowly in order to chase out any
dirt or other outsiders from each section of your carpet, and then flank them
quickly in order to dispose of them properly.
KEEP THE LIFE OF YOUR VACUUM STABLE WITH REGULAR MAINTENANCE
A vacuum is only effective in
it’s cleaning jobs if it is properly maintained. Failure to do so will result
in poor performance and decrease the life span of your vacuum. In order to keep
your vacuum in tip-top shape, make sure that you keep your vacuum bag and/or
filters clean. Your vacuum’s suction power can be reduced by fifty-percent when
the bags and filters are dirty. Keep extra bags around and be sure to clean out
the vacuum properly, regularly.
